Emmanuel BIGLER
5-Jul-2020, 11:57
Otherwise, is it the case that arca-shop.de are the default dealer in Europe?
Of course not, there are several Arca Swiss authorized dealers in Europe!
But being a European, you know what the language barrier can be!

In France you have the street shop "Le Moyen Format" in Paris which has a stock of second-hand Arca Swiss items
http://lemoyenformat.com/MGWEBOCC.htm
Le Moyen Format
50, boulevard Beaumarchais Paris 75011 - 01 48 07 13 18 info@lemoyenformat.com


There is a another new & used equipment vendor in France for large format gear, he sometimes offers used Arca Swiss equipment
http://www.adaflex.com/
http://www.adaflex.com/pages/qui_sommes_nous.htm

And for new Arca Swiss equipment in France [no 2nd hand items] you have this authorized mail-order web site with a complete listing of all available products.
https://www.arca-swiss-magasin.com/

But regarding spare parts, you should contact Arca Swiss International directly.
I am not sure if they accept to sell spare parts to private customers, may be they only service A/S equipment and don't sell spare parts.
Simply place a phone call.
